JENIN, West Bank - Abu Mohammed, the military head of Islamic Jihad in this bombed-out Palestinian town, looks as if he's just rushed in from battle. His freshly bandaged hand is oozing blood and he can barely contain his hulking frame and nervous energy in the cheap plastic chair perched near the doorway of a house.
He will not say where he has been or explain how he was wounded. The Israelis would like to capture or kill Abu Mohammed, who commands one of the most dangerous Palestinian groups in one of the most dangerous Palestinian cities.
Right now, he is surrounded by a small squadron of teenage boys -- his acolytes. They are fresh-faced but intense, wearing faded jeans and Adidas sneakers.
Abu Mohammed, a man in his mid- to late 40s, will teach the boys to fire an M-16 rifle. A select few will learn how to strap grenades to their bodies and summon the will to walk into a place crowded with Israelis and blow themselves up in the quest to become martyrs.
